Carlos Alfaro leads a team of content producers at LinkedIn Learning, focusing on creating relevant and purposeful courses that generate economic opportunity. With a background that includes an MBA from Biola University, he is passionate about the entire learning process, from intentional content creation to transformative outcomes for learners. People who work with him consider him responsive and adept at managing details.
Outside of his professional role, Carlos is dedicated to personal development and fostering a positive team culture. He engages in reflective practices like journaling about his decisions and curates lists of books and courses to stay aligned with his core values. He also enjoys team-building activities, such as cooking with his colleagues, to strengthen their collaboration and morale.
He maintains a personal reading list called "Back to the Basics" to remind himself of his values and the person he aspires to be.
